Acquarella products Nov 19, 2008 The conditioner can be used as a clear polish by itself. When applying it per the directions it will build up a base coat on the nail so that the colored polish will adhere. The problem is that as your nails grow out or just from daily wear and tear, the conditioner/polish will start to chip and the "remover" will not completely remove it. This is OK if you keep applying the base coat because it will hide the uneven nail surface to some degree, but looks messy if you want to discontinue the products. Regular nail polish remover won't remove it either. It has to grow out or wear off.
